Types of Mental Health Providers in Jessieville, AR
Mental illness manifests differently for different people. As such, there are multiple types of mental health professionals that use different techniques and serve distinct roles.
Psychologists in Jessieville
A psychologist is a mental health professional who is trained and educated to conduct psychological evaluations and issue diagnoses. These individuals are skilled in helping individuals understand and cope with their feelings and thoughts, and usually do so through talk therapy in an individual or group setting. Much of their practice revolves around addressing and resolving destructive and otherwise unhealthy behaviors.
Psychiatrists in Jessieville
Psychiatrists are individuals who completed medical school and received specialized psychiatric training. The main difference between psychologists and psychiatrists is that psychiatrists are able to prescribe medications. As such, psychiatrists are the type of mental health professionals hired to help address chronic disorders or serious mental illness (SMI), which typically require medical treatment. While they are trained and qualified to conduct psychotherapy (talk therapy), not all psychiatrists do.
Therapists, Counselors & Clinicians in Jessieville
Each of these terms are interchangeable and are used to describe mental health care professionals who graduated with a masters in fields such as psychology, marriage and family therapy, or other specialties. They work more similarly to psychologists than psychiatrists, being treatment-focused often with an emphasis on modifying behavior. Individual and group therapy is their technique of choice to resolve issues.
Paying for Jessieville Mental Health Rehab
Everything costs something - including mental healthcare The cost of housing, medication, therapy, and all other aspects of recovery can add up. Someone has to pay them. In the United States, the most common method of paying for any type of health care is insurance. However, this isn’t the only option. Additional payment options include government healthcare, self-payment, scholarships, and free programs:
- Private Insurance might be offered through your employer or your spouse/parent’s employer. You can also sign up for your own private insurance plan directly through a private insurance provider.
- Subsidized Private Insurance is available through the Healthcare Marketplace to people who earn less than a certain income, but also do not qualify for medicare/medicaid.
- Medicare - A government-funded healthcare option available to individuals over the age of 65.
